New Delhi: Delhi Deputy CM Manish Sisodia said on Friday that no private school is allowed to increase the fees during the coronavirus shutdown. Only tuition fee should be charged till the school opens. Sisodia, while addressing a press conference, said, "We have received many complaints about increase in fees by schools and traffic charges are also being charged which are not even being used during the bandh." Schools are not allowed to charge more than tuition fee."

Education Minister Manish Sisodia clarified that traffic charges, annual fees or any other charges cannot be recovered during the bandh which will continue till May 3. He said, "No school can charge a fee of three months at a time. This fee will be charged according to the month. Schools are instructed to pay salaries to all employees, including contractual employees, they can contact their parent organizations for funds. ''

He said that no student can be prevented from joining the online class in any case, whether the fee is collected or not.
